Varsity unions warn non-striking members of stern action

By James Wakahiu

Officials of Kenya University Staff Workers Union (KUSU) and Universities Academic Staff Union (UASU) will disown members who decide to take up jobs while the strike is ongoing.
The warning was issued by UASU Secretary-General Constantine Wsonga, his KUSU counterpart Charles Mukhwaya and UASU National chairman Muga K’Olale at Jomo Kenyatta University of Agriculture and Technology.
Mukhwaya said they decided to go on strike after the Inter-Public Universities Consultative Council Forum (IPUCCF) failed to implement a Collective Bargaining Agreement for university workers despite four meetings between the parties.
Wasonga said last year all the public universities were allocated Sh33 billion out of the Sh99 billion disbursed to the education sector but lamented that the institutions were not involved in the important budget making process.
The officials said they would not relent in their push to have the CBA which is two years in arrears signed.
